Chelsea Football Club have agreed a deal with St Etienne to sign defender Kurt Zouma for a transfer fee of £12million.
The transfer will be officially announced tomorrow, but in the meantime Zouma has already had his photo taken with a Chelsea shirt (see above). The 19-year old Ligue Un defender plays as a centre back.
It’s expected that after the Zouma deal goes through on Friday, he’ll be immediately loaned back to St Etienne for the remainder of the season — much like new Chelsea signing Bertrand Traore, who was signed on January 1 and immediately loaned to Vitesse Arnhem.
Since 2011, Zouma has made 51 league appearances for Saint Etienne and has scored 4 goals. He has played at the youth level for France. Didier Deschamps, France manager, stated in an interview in April 2013 that he sees Zouma as a potential future captain of the French national side.
